How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cutchogue?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cutchogue Studio Apartments | $2,141 | $1,989 | $2,536 |
| Cutchogue 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,439 | $1,300 | $3,842 |
| Cutchogue 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,259 | $1,800 | $4,800 |
Cutchogue 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,936 | $2,395 | $5,000 |

Cheapest Available Cutchogue and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of November 12,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Cutchogue, NY is the 3BR/2BA HEAT & HOT WATER INCLUDED Model starting from $2,395 at Branford Hills Apartments in the Outer East Haven neighborhood. The second most affordable Cutchogue 3 Bedroom is the Whaler Model at The Edgewater starting at $3,035 in the South Lyme ne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Cutchogue is currently $3,936.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Cutchogue: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Branford Hills Apartments | 3BR/2BA HEAT & HOT WATER INCLUDED | $2,395 |
| The Edgewater | Whaler | $3,035 |
| Heritage Pine Hills Country Club | C1F | $3,476 |
| The Brio at The Boulevard | C1 | $3,516 |
| Fairfield Townhouses At Ridge | The Scarlet | $4,025 |
